Development Of The Entertainment SNS Based On Mobile Internet

More and more IT companies and enterprises involved in mobile internet field with the intelligent mobile phone,tablet computer and other personal popularity of mobile terminal and mobile Internet from the 3G into the 4G era.Game application and social application occupy an absolute majority of all the mobile Internet applications existed.And it will be mixed in the future.Now,it is time for us to find what functions and features this platform request and which techniques and methods need to develop and implement it.We need to try to make a lot of practical software development and architecture to prove wather it is possiable to develop a new software under the new environment.My dissertation is “DEVELOPMENT OF THE ENTERTAINMENT SNS BASED ON MOBILE INTERNET”.I will use my experience from work and what I learned from Master Degree of Software Engineering course to implement a complete software development include analysis,design,implementation,testing and deployment by UML.I will develop an SNS based on.Net Framework,what got functions as user management,community,blog,friends management,footwork,feed and application.The platform has the business logic framework to improve the social function and integrity,to achieve the main purposes for the modern social network platform.During the developing,I use the high cohesion and low coupling concept design software infrastructure.And I designed an independent subsystem for API.Meanwhile,I will use Sencha Touch technology to realize that the multi intelligent terminals as Android and i OS devices have well-looking interface and touch experience.The platform will also provide Restful API for external application based on Google Open Social.Finally,I will summarize all the research,development,problems and difficulties encountered.The results contribute to feasibility of implementation and the future development of the social entertainment softwaret on mobile Internet.
